Output 6b28f64bc646d573f2a7ac7346b19e14cc91d7176bfa06753e17151c94682c76:61

value
203961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e3c874690304b01827daa3d0f9e52243d8b96d0c OP_EQUALVERIFY OP_CHECKSIG
address
1MmQXPHDz9DSjZpBxHQCpLYtCXFgzvBVLH
transaction
6b28f64bc646d573f2a7ac7346b19e14cc91d7176bfa06753e17151c94682c76
spent
true